People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. However, the area surrounding CR0 8NR has a female population much higher than UK average, with 59.9% of the population being female. Several factors can contribute to this. Women generally live longer than men, resulting in a higher proportion of women in neighborhoods with significant elderly populations. Typically, as people grow older, they tend to relocate from city center addresses to suburban areas, smaller towns, and rural locations. Consequently, these areas often have a higher number of females. A higher female population can also be found in areas with industries that employ more women, such as healthcare, education, and retail.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ate area around CR0 8NR,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 55.5%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Safety

Is Lilac Gardens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Lilac Gardens was 135.3 per 1,000 residents, which is 145.5% higher than the Shirley South average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Lilac Gardens has the 2nd highest crime rate of 20 local areas in Shirley South and the 239th highest crime rate of 1,070 local areas in Croydon .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 85.8 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-78.8%.
